How much do entry level project coordinator j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level project coordinator in Alabama is $21.24,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.35 and $24.86 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an entry level project coordinator do?

As an entry-level project coordinator, you work under a project manager in support of a team or department within a larger organization. The responsibilities of your team may include analyzing business processes for areas of potential improvement, assisting with the logistical coordination of projects to better achieve business objectives, maintaining contact with vendors, and reporting to management and stakeholders to allow for informed and effective decision making. As an entry-level worker, your individual duties likely tend toward supportive tasks, and you may synch calendars and timelines, check budgets, schedule appointments for other team members, and generally assist senior staff where needed as you further familiarize yourself with the organization and your role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level project co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Entry Level Project Coordinator,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a bachelor's deg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with project management software (such as Microsoft Project or Asana) and proficiency with spreadsheets and document management tools are often required. Excellent communication, teamwork, and problem-solving abilities help you coordinate tasks and support project teams effectively. These skills and qualities ensure that projects run smoothly, deadlines are met, and team members remain aligned and productive.

What are some common challenges faced by entry level project coordinators, and how can they overcome them?

Entry level project coordinators often face challenges like juggling multiple tasks, managing tight deadlines, and learning to communicate effectively with diverse teams. Navigating unfamiliar project management tools and processes can also be daunting at first. To overcome these obstacles, it helps to prioritize clear organization, ask questions when unsure, and proactively seek feedback from more experienced team members. Building strong relationships with stakeholders and staying adaptable will also help you grow and succeed in this dynamic role.

How to be an entry level project coordinator without experience?

To become an entry-level project coordinator without experience, focus on developing organizational, communication, and time management skills. Gaining familiarity with project management tools like Microsoft Project or Trello and obtaining certifications such as CAPM can improve your qualifications. Internships or volunteer roles can also provide relevant experience and demonstrate your ability to support project teams.

About this Role

The Assistant Project Manager (APM) at Quanta Power Solutions assists the Project Manager and Project Management Office (PMO) to provide general administrative, technical, financial, and resource management support for their assigned projects from initial bid preparation through project close-out. The APM is responsible for project data collection, entry, and management within the relevant corporate information systems which will deserve a high attention to detail and thoroughness. In this role, it is essential to learn how the business runs, how changing circumstances are handled, and who to contact when there are questions. Critical for success are excellent written and verbal communication skills, and the ability to work in teams.

What You'll Do
  • Setup, organize, update, and maintain electronic and printed files of project documents utilizing various systems, including Microsoft Word, Excel, Project, and SharePoint; Primavera P6; JD Edwards B2W; and others.
  • Maintain a professional appearance with the ability to work well under pressure to meet deadlines.
  • Define problems, collect information, and establish facts to provide an appropriate resolution.
  • Support pre-construction efforts in bid preparation, contract and exhibit review, and execution planning.
  • Build and maintain relationships with clients, suppliers, and subcontractors.
  • Schedule and manage subcontractors, vendors, and material suppliers.
  • Monitor and support construction through communication to ensure the project is built on schedule and within budget.
  • Review cost reports and evaluate methods to reduce cost while maintaining productivity.
  • Manage budget projection for labor, material, equipment, and subcontractors procured on the project.
  • Responsible for daily, weekly, and monthly projections and progress for all construction activities.
  • Responsible for project cost forecasting, monthly cost to complete development, and accuracy of reporting
  • Responsible for the invoicing or payment application process as well as monitoring the quality of weekly labor and equipment hours, material, and subcontractor reporting for assigned projects.
  • Responsible for productivity, efficient use of materials/equipment, and contractual performance of assigned projects.
  • Lead daily, weekly, and monthly meetings, as required, including the formulation of the agenda and minutes. Generate daily, weekly, or monthly meeting documents as required.
  • Develop, negotiate, submit, track, and maintain client and/or subcontractor change orders.
  • Assume additional responsibilities as directed by division or project management.
What You'll Bring

Required Experience and Education

 

  • Two-year degree in construction science, project management, construction management, construction engineering, engineering, or similar related degree or equivalent
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Access, Outlook, Visio, SharePoint).
  • Knowledge of project management, project controls, estimating, construction, finance, and contract management.
  • Entry level understanding/concepts of corporate and industry practices, processes, standards, and activities.
  • Ability to learn and apply accounting revenue recognition concepts and operations as needed to examine construction operations.
  • Familiar with or ready to learn Primavera P6, JD Edwards, QuickBase, and B2W technology platforms.
  • Effective communication (verbal, written, presentation, listening).
  • Ability to organize and prioritize numerous tasks.
  • Ability to travel and work on project location, as required.
  • Must have a valid driver's license and an acceptable motor vehicle driving record (MVR).
  • Knowledge of interpreting technical specifications, financial reports, and legal documents.
  • Combinations of technical training and/or related experience.
  • Entry level knowledge of all aspects of project management, project controls, contract management, budgeting, estimating, schedules, and safety required.
